When it comes to setting up an outdoor potty area for your pets, there are a few key things to keep in mind. First and foremost, you’ll want to choose a location that is easily accessible for your pet and that is in a spot where they feel comfortable going to the bathroom. This might be a secluded area of your yard, a corner of your balcony, or a specific spot on your patio.
Once you’ve selected a location, you’ll want to provide your pet with the proper supplies and materials for their outdoor potty area. This might include a designated potty pad or patch of grass, a container of sand or gravel, or even a litter box for cats. You’ll also want to make sure that your pet has access to fresh water, shade, and shelter while they’re outside using the bathroom.
To encourage your pet to use their outdoor potty area, it’s important to establish a routine and be consistent with your training. Take your pet outside to their designated potty area at regular intervals throughout the day, especially after meals and before bedtime. Reward your pet with praise, treats, or playtime when they use the outdoor potty area successfully, and be patient as you work with them to establish this new routine.
